From Knights to Knights-Errant

Imagine a world where the clash of lances echoes across the field. The joust began as a training exercise for knights, evolving into grand tournaments that drew crowds from far and wide. Medieval knights once jousted for glory and honor, their tales immortalized in song and story. Today, the spirit of these knights-errant lives on through reenactment and celebration. The Medieval Joust: A Noble Tradition

Step into the world of medieval jousting, where bravery and skill took center stage. During the Middle Ages, these tournaments were more than mere contests—they were grand events. Knights would compete, not only to prove their prowess but to win the favor of royalty and onlookers alike. Jousting became a symbol of status and courage. Archers in History and Legend

Throughout time, archers have been celebrated in both history and legend. From the famed English longbowmen to legendary figures like Robin Hood, archers have captured the imagination.
